Business Analyst, Amazon Fresh
Do you have relentless grit, a love for problem solving, high ownership, high learn and be curious, and some level of retail business experience (so absolutely everything isn’t a ramp, since we technically support all retail functions)? If so, this role is for you!

We are looking for an experienced Business Analyst who is excited about using data analysis and acquiring deep business expertise to answer difficult business questions that drive decision and action for the Amazon Fresh business. This role will focus on solving critical catalog defects in the US and will be responsible for analyzing all aspects of our business to provide insights that inform business strategy and solve complex problems.

Our team seeks to Invent and Simplify solutions that increase the speed and quality of decision-making through business analysis and reporting, econometric research and models, business process automation, and cloud computing infrastructure. Analytics is the first line of defense for analyzing acute business problems that inform or impact KPIs.

In this role, you must be comfortable dealing with ambiguity, be an effective communicator, and be organized. Our business moves rapidly, and it’s important to be able to adapt to the latest changes in the business, systems, tools, and techniques for extracting, processing, analyzing, modeling, and taking action on data. You will work directly with business stakeholders to define strategy and requirements, and then lead analyses from design through delivery.

Key job responsibilities
As a Business Analyst on our team, you will focus on exciting and challenging problems, including:
• Own the design, development, and maintenance of ongoing and ad-hoc metrics, reports, and analyses, to drive key business decisions
• Enable effective decision making by retrieving and aggregating data from multiple sources and compiling it into a digestible and actionable format
• Partner with BIEs and Finance to scale automated solutions and collect stakeholder feedback to drive improvement over time
• Develop mechanisms and metrics to track stakeholder satisfaction and drive projects to continuously improve satisfaction scores
• Learn new technology and techniques such that you can meaningfully support product and process innovation
• Engage business stakeholders in constructive dialogues to convert business problems into logic problems that can be solved with data, scripting, and visualizations
• Work closely with data engineering, product management, and business stakeholders to deliver features to customers
